Remote Supplier QC & Coordination SaaS

A software platform for product teams sourcing from fragmented manufacturers that centralizes supplier communication, production milestones, document collection, inspection evidence, and shipment readiness. It replaces scattered chats, spreadsheets, and trust-based workarounds with a structured remote workflow.

Why this matters

You are trying to launch or replenish a physical product, but your supplier network is fragmented and difficult to oversee from afar. Every order creates the same anxiety: who is actually making each part, whether quality checks are real, and whether a delay or defect will surface too late. Today you patch this together with chat threads, spreadsheets, travel, and local intermediaries who hold key relationships in their heads. That works until a first batch goes wrong or a factory swaps a process without warning. You need a lightweight system that gives you visibility and evidence without requiring enterprise software or constant flights.

MVP Scope · 1–2 weeks

Week 1
  • Build supplier and order data model with milestone states
  • Create simple web portal for uploading inspection photos and documents
  • Add defect checklist templates for first article and pre-shipment review
  • Implement email-based approval requests and reminders
  • Launch CSV import for orders, SKUs, and suppliers
Week 2
  • Add issue tracker with pass, fail, rework, and signoff statuses
  • Generate shareable buyer-facing production summary pages
  • Implement quote comparison view for MOQ, lead time, and unit cost
  • Add timestamped media gallery with comments per milestone
  • Instrument activation analytics and collect feedback from 5 pilot users

Why This Might Fail

Self-rebuttal — the most important trust signal

  1. 1The strongest objection is that remote evidence will never replace trusted local inspection for important orders, limiting perceived value.
  2. 2Suppliers may not consistently upload structured data, causing the platform to fail at the first coordination bottleneck.
  3. 3The customer segment may be too fragmented, with long sales cycles and uneven monthly usage.
